CLEVELAND – On Saturday, April 18, 2026, local nonprofit Business Volunteers Unlimited (BVU) will host the 35th Homeless Stand Down – a model drawn from a Vietnam War era tradition, built on the belief that every veteran deserves a safe place to rest, recover, and reconnect.
Over 35 years, that belief has expanded to welcome every neighbor in need, offering a single day of immediate support and long-term resources, from hot meals and haircuts to cancer screenings and legal aid. Over 1,000 guests are expected to attend.
The Homeless Stand Down is made possible by 350+ volunteers, 60+ partner organizations, and the generous sponsors listed below.

ABOUT BVU: BVU brings businesses and nonprofits together to help Northeast Ohio thrive. By creating a culture of purpose-driven leadership and volunteerism at businesses, we align skills, resources, and priorities to help nonprofits advance their missions, driving community and economic resilience.
Since 1993, BVU has matched 4,300+ professionals to local nonprofit boards, built relationships with 2,100 nonprofit organizations, and advised 500+ nonprofits on governance, succession, and strategic planning. When nonprofits are stronger, they are better able to support vulnerable populations and contribute to a healthier, more stable region.
